The Department of Food, Supplies and Consumer Affairs, Government of Delhi, on February 04, 2026, issued the Delhi Food Security Rules, 2026.
The following has been stated namely: -
• Utilization of institutional mechanism under section 43 of NFS Act. 2013: - The Public Grievance Commission of National Capital Territory of Delhi, as designated by the Govt. of the National Capital Territory of Delhi vide notification No. N.C.T.D. No. 106, dated 23/08/2013 published in the Delhi Gazette, as the State Food Commission, and it shall discharge the functions of monitoring and review of the implementation of the Act. The Commission may, as it considers necessary for its effective functioning, seek such administrative and technical staff as required.
• Protection of the action taken under these Rules:- No suit, prosecution, or other legal proceeding shall lie against any person for any action, done or intended to be done under this rule in good faith.
• Savings -The provisions of these rules shall be in addition to and not in substitution for or in diminution of the requirements imposed by the Act and controls orders made thereunder.
• Powers to issue orders for compliance of instructions: - The Commissioner, Food & Supplies, may issue necessary orders/instructions, from time to time, to ensure compliance of various provisions of these Rules and for the transparency, accountability and implementation of innovations in Public Distribution System.
